Output 620713f8954a241159c66f53e5422426f1607230d6d1df93e71cbccd2a1eb715:0

value
28011045
script pubkey
OP_0 OP_PUSHBYTES_20 e5cb1606d91b1aaa220a157c7b72cabddec196e1
address
bc1quh93vpkervd25gs2z478kuk2hh0vr9hpgj4uyl
transaction
620713f8954a241159c66f53e5422426f1607230d6d1df93e71cbccd2a1eb715
spent
true